458K-record upsert held a connection for the entire transaction,
exceeding the 15s Postgrex timeout on prod. Set transaction timeout
to infinity and increase prod pool from 10 to 20.
Skip grid points where surface_temp_c or surface_dewpoint_c are
physically impossible (< -80°C or > 60°C). HRRR returns -273.15
(absolute zero) for ocean/missing points which caused division by
zero in absolute_humidity calculation.

The JS hook sends map bounds on load and on pan/zoom. The server
queries only scores within those bounds, dramatically reducing the
payload for band switches and map updates. At zoom 7 (DFW area)
this sends ~2k scores instead of ~95k.
